public class RangerSecurityServiceConnector extends ConnectorBase implements SecurityServiceConnector
ConnectorBase.ProtectedConnectionconnectedAssetProperties, connectionBean, connectionProperties, connectorInstanceId, isActive, securedProperties| Constructor and Description |
|---|
RangerSecurityServiceConnector(Connection securityServerConnection) |
| Modifier and Type | Method and Description |
|---|---|
ResourceTagMapper |
createAssociationResourceToSecurityTag(String resourceGUID,
String tagGUID) |
RangerServiceResource |
createResource(GovernedAsset governedAsset) |
List<RangerTag> |
createSecurityTags(GovernanceClassification classification) |
void |
deleteAssociationResourceToSecurityTag(ResourceTagMapper resourceTagMapper) |
void |
deleteResource(String resourceGuid) |
boolean |
equals(Object o) |
List<RangerServiceResource> |
getExistingResources() |
RangerServiceResource |
getResourceByGUID(String resourceGuid) |
RangerSecurityServicePolicies |
getSecurityServicePolicies(String serviceName,
Long lastKnownVersion) |
List<ResourceTagMapper> |
getTagsAssociatedWithTheResource(Long id) |
int |
hashCode() |
void |
importTaggedResources(List<GovernedAsset> governedAssets) |
disconnect, getConnectedAssetProperties, getConnection, getConnectorInstanceId, initialize, initializeConnectedAssetProperties, isActive, start, toStringpublic RangerSecurityServiceConnector(Connection securityServerConnection)
public void importTaggedResources(List<GovernedAsset> governedAssets)
importTaggedResources in interface SecurityServiceConnectorpublic RangerSecurityServicePolicies getSecurityServicePolicies(String serviceName, Long lastKnownVersion)
getSecurityServicePolicies in interface SecurityServiceConnectorpublic RangerServiceResource createResource(GovernedAsset governedAsset)
createResource in interface SecurityServiceConnectorpublic RangerServiceResource getResourceByGUID(String resourceGuid)
getResourceByGUID in interface SecurityServiceConnectorpublic void deleteResource(String resourceGuid)
deleteResource in interface SecurityServiceConnectorpublic List<RangerTag> createSecurityTags(GovernanceClassification classification)
createSecurityTags in interface SecurityServiceConnectorpublic List<ResourceTagMapper> getTagsAssociatedWithTheResource(Long id)
getTagsAssociatedWithTheResource in interface SecurityServiceConnectorpublic ResourceTagMapper createAssociationResourceToSecurityTag(String resourceGUID, String tagGUID)
createAssociationResourceToSecurityTag in interface SecurityServiceConnectorpublic void deleteAssociationResourceToSecurityTag(ResourceTagMapper resourceTagMapper)
deleteAssociationResourceToSecurityTag in interface SecurityServiceConnectorpublic List<RangerServiceResource> getExistingResources()
public boolean equals(Object o)
equals in class ConnectorBasepublic int hashCode()
hashCode in class ConnectorBaseCopyright © 2018–2020 ODPi. All rights reserved.